igb_ethdev.c contains function eth_igb_infos_get() which should set
number of tx/rx queues supported by the hardware. It contains huge
[switch] but there is no i211 case!
Also, there are few other places which mention i210, but not mention i211.
I didn't check it enough to say it is totally correct.
For now I see that it just able to send and receive some packets.
